Fleet of 15 vehicles deployed in Amravati to transport NEET question papers

Amravati – Following the question paper leak controversy involving the NEET examination, the examination is now scheduled to be held again on 21 June. Against this backdrop, the NEET question papers were transported to Amravati city from Mumbai by helicopter. A convoy of 15 vehicles and a heavy Police security arrangement were deployed for the operation. The question papers were transported under tight security to the Amravati District Treasury Building. The entire route from the airport to the Treasury Building was placed under stringent security cover. Personnel from the Central Industrial Security Force were also deployed.
